Her long-time coach Patrick Mouratoglou believes she remains as motivated as ever to win more titles while Williams feels the fittest in years - a warning for her challengers in New York.Going by rankings, the most serious challenge is expected to come from Czech Karolina Pliskova but the world number three, who will be the highest seed, was bundled out in straight sets in her first match of the US Open tune-up event. Pliskova's loss was not the only upset this week with the sport returning after a five-month halt due to the pandemic, robbing players of match practice. The shutdown could not have come at a worse time for American Sofia Kenin, who lifted her first Grand Slam trophy in Melbourne and added a WTA title in Lyon days before the circuit came to a halt.While Pliskova failed to shake off the rust, that was no excuse for the 21-year-old Kenin, who got plenty of matches under her belt during the World TeamTennis event. Kenin still failed to get going in her first match at the Western and Southern Open as did two-times Wimbledon champion Petra Kvitova, another surprise early loser ahead of next week's Grand Slam at the same venue. Two-time Grand Slam winner Garbine Muguruza was also robbed of game time as she had to pull out of the Open tune-up due to an ankle injury.
